This week, I’m excited to share how we do our Advent calendar each year. I painted this tree for Emmit’s first Christmas and we’ve used it every year since. I fill each box with a Christmas chocolate and small piece of paper with an activity on it.

Sometimes the activities are things we’re planning to go out and do. Sometimes they’re small ways to celebrate the season without much fuss. Here are some ideas for things you can add to your Advent calendar!

Activities

* Local Events - Anything date specific goes on the calendar and into the Advent tree

* Cocoa Crawls

* Tree Lightings

* Musical productions

* Parades

* Trivia Nights

* Trail of Lights

* Craft Shows & Holiday Markets - Get them on the calendar

* Blue Genie Art Bizarre in Austin (Running till Christmas Eve as always)

* Christkindl Markt in Grand Rapids (November 19th - December 23rd)

* Detroit Urban Craft Fair (December 6th and 7th at the Masonic Temple in Detroit)

* Family, Friends or Workplace Parties - If they’re part of your holiday season, add them to the Advent!

* Go Ice Skating - I prefer to watch from a distance with hot chocolate lol

* Buy a Special Ornament - We like to pick out a new ornament for each year, though I usually end up getting a few 😬

* Small Business Crawl - Visit your favorite small businesses all in one day! Maybe even eat at locally owned restaurants while you’re out. Bring some friends and support independent shops.

Food

* Make a hot chocolate bar (or just make hot chocolate together)

* Make Chex Mix together

* Cookie marathon day - sugar cookies with decorations, chocolate chip, etc

* Host a cookie swap

* Make a gingerbread house (or use graham crackers for an easier treat)

* Bake a yule log and decorate it together

* I always make my Great Aunt Becky’s toffee and send it to folks

Traditions

* Make paper snowflakes

* Play Candy Cane Hide & Seek

* Make a memory chain

* Make ornaments together

* Make your own Christmas cards

* Jolabokoflod - gift books on Christmas Eve!

When I’m putting my calendar together, I try to space things out and think about when we might need a break from the more involved things.

It must be said that we don’t always make good on every single activity every single day. Sometimes life happens. Sometimes we’re just not in the mood. We hold it loosely, but I like to use it as a framework for our holidays so we’re sure to do all the fun things we love each year!
